“Mark Space: Low-cost Multi-purpose Missiles Making Waves in the United States”

Inspired by the developments on the Ukrainian battlefield, the US military has shifted its focus towards rapidly producing low-cost, multi-purpose missiles rather than solely concentrating on high-performance stealth cruise missiles.

Anduril Industries’ Swordfish M series low-cost cruise missiles have already begun testing, with the Swordfish 100M undergoing multiple flight tests. L3 Harris Technologies recently introduced the Red Wolf and Green Wolf missiles to meet military requirements for long-range strike weapons that are both highly lethal and cost-effective. Lockheed Martin is also stepping up testing of the affordable cruise missile “Multi-Mission Truck” CMMT. The US military has also test-fired the successor to the Stingray missile, the NGSRI anti-aircraft missile, touted as capable of intercepting hypersonic missiles.
